In 1993, Washington was inducted into the Rock 'n Roll Hall of Fame in the "early influences" category. And yet, no modern singer has had Washington's particular combination of talent, sass and pluck.
Dinah Washington was only 39 when she died of an accidental overdose of barbiturates in 1963. Yet in her short life she was one of the most successful of all jazz singers, ...
Washington, who died in 1963, was born in Alabama and got her start singing in church. Throughout her relatively short, two-decade career, she boasted — and proved — that she could sing anything.
